无人机编程要什么专业

worktile 其他 36

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要学习无人机编程,可以选择以下专业:

    1. 计算机科学与技术:计算机科学与技术专业是学习编程和计算机技术的理想选择。这个专业涵盖了计算机系统、数据结构、算法设计、编程语言等基础知识,这些知识对于无人机编程来说非常重要。

    2. 电子工程:无人机是由电子设备控制和驱动的,因此学习电子工程专业可以帮助你了解无人机的硬件原理和电子控制系统。这个专业涵盖了电路设计、信号处理、嵌入式系统等知识,对于无人机编程有很大的帮助。

    3. 自动化:自动化专业涉及到控制系统和机器人技术,对于无人机编程也非常有用。学习自动化专业可以帮助你了解控制算法、传感器技术、运动规划等相关知识,这些知识对于无人机的自主飞行和导航至关重要。

    4. 航空航天工程:航空航天工程专业是学习飞行器设计和航空技术的专业,对于无人机编程也非常适合。学习这个专业可以帮助你了解飞行原理、飞行器结构、飞行控制等知识,对于无人机编程的理解和应用有很大的帮助。

    除了以上专业,还可以选择相关的机械工程、信息工程、软件工程等专业。无人机编程是一个跨学科的领域,需要综合运用多个学科的知识。无论选择哪个专业,都需要对编程和相关技术有浓厚的兴趣,并且愿意不断学习和深入研究相关知识。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    无人机编程需要掌握多个专业知识,包括计算机科学、电子工程、机械工程和航空航天工程等。

    首先,计算机科学是无人机编程的基础。编程是无人机控制的核心,需要掌握编程语言、算法和数据结构等基本知识。掌握计算机科学可以帮助开发人员编写控制无人机飞行、图像处理和数据分析等程序。

    其次,电子工程是无人机编程的重要组成部分。无人机的传感器、控制器和通信设备等都需要电子工程师进行设计和调试。了解电子电路、信号处理和通信协议等知识,可以帮助无人机编程人员与硬件工程师进行有效的合作。

    此外,机械工程也是无人机编程的关键领域。无人机的结构设计、动力系统和飞行控制等都需要机械工程师进行设计和优化。无人机编程人员需要了解机械工程的基本原理,以便与机械工程师进行协作和沟通。

    最后,航空航天工程是无人机编程不可或缺的专业知识。了解航空航天工程可以帮助无人机编程人员了解飞行动力学、飞行控制和飞行安全等相关知识。这对于无人机的飞行性能优化和飞行安全非常重要。

    综上所述,无人机编程需要多个专业知识的综合运用,包括计算机科学、电子工程、机械工程和航空航天工程等。掌握这些专业知识可以帮助无人机编程人员进行无人机的控制、传感器和通信设备的设计、飞行动力学和飞行控制的优化等工作。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    无人机编程涉及到多个专业领域,主要包括计算机科学、电子工程和航空航天工程。以下是每个专业在无人机编程中的具体作用:

    1. 计算机科学:计算机科学是无人机编程的基础,它涉及到软件开发、算法设计和数据处理等方面。无人机编程需要使用编程语言来编写飞行控制程序和自主导航算法。计算机科学专业提供了相关的编程技能和算法设计知识。

    2. 电子工程:无人机编程还需要掌握电子工程知识,特别是关于嵌入式系统和电路设计方面的知识。无人机需要通过传感器收集环境信息,并通过电路控制电机和舵机等执行器。电子工程专业提供了相关的硬件设计和电路调试技能。

    3. 航空航天工程:航空航天工程专业提供了关于飞行原理和航空器设计方面的知识。无人机编程涉及到飞行控制和导航系统的设计,需要了解飞行力学和导航算法。航空航天工程专业提供了相关的飞行控制和导航技术知识。

    除了上述三个专业领域,还有一些相关的学科对无人机编程也有帮助,例如机械工程、通信工程和图像处理等。机械工程提供了关于无人机结构设计和动力系统的知识,通信工程提供了关于无人机通信系统的知识,而图像处理则提供了无人机视觉导航和目标识别等方面的技术。

    在学习无人机编程时,建议学生可以选择相关的工程专业,例如计算机科学与技术、电子信息工程、航空航天工程等。此外,还可以通过参加相关的培训课程和实践项目来提升无人机编程的技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部